61/168. Enhancement of international cooperation in the field of
human rights
The General Assembly,
Reaffirming its commitment to promoting international cooperation, as set
forth in the Charter of the United Nations, in particular Article 1, paragraph 3, as
well as relevant provisions of the Vienna Declaration and Programme of Action
adopted by the World Conference on Human Rights on 25 June 1993, 1 for enhancing
genuine cooperation among Member States in the field of human rights,
Recalling its adoption of the United Nations Millennium Declaration on
8 September 2000 2 and its resolution 60/156 of 16 December 2005, and taking note
of Commission on Human Rights resolution 2005/54 of 20 April 2005 on the
enhancement of international cooperation in the field of human rights, 3
Recalling also the World Conference against Racism, Racial Discrimination,
Xenophobia and Related Intolerance, held at Durban, South Africa, from 31 August
to 8 September 2001, and its role in the enhancement of international cooperation in
the field of human rights,
Recognizing that the enhancement of international cooperation in the field of
human rights is essential for the full achievement of the purposes of the United
Nations, including the effective promotion and protection of all human rights,
Recognizing also that the promotion and protection of human rights should be
based on the principle of cooperation and genuine dialogue and aimed at
strengthening the capacity of Member States to comply with their human rights
obligations for the benefit of all human beings,
Reaffirming that dialogue among religions, cultures and civilizations in the
field of human rights could contribute greatly to the enhancement of international
cooperation in this field,
